CVE-2021-20544: IBM Jazz Team Server 6.0.6, 6.0.6.1, 7.0, 7.0.1, and 7.0.2 is vulnerable to server-side request forgery (SS...

IBM Jazz Team Server 6.0.6, 6.0.6.1, 7.0, 7.0.1, and 7.0.2 is vulnerable to server-side request forgery (SSRF). This may allow an authenticated attacker to send unauthorized requests from the system, potentially leading to network enumeration or facilitating other attacks. IBM X-Force ID: 198931.

Technical view

CVE-2021-20544 is a network-accessible SSRF issue in IBM Jazz Team Server. The CVSS 3.0 score is 5.4 with low attack complexity, low privileges required, no user interaction, unchanged scope, and low confidentiality and integrity impact. IBM X-Force tracks it as 198931.

Likely exposure

Exposure is likely limited to organizations running the listed IBM Jazz Team Server versions. Risk increases for internet-accessible instances, broad authenticated user populations, or deployments where the server can reach internal services, metadata endpoints, or administrative networks.

Exploitation context

The source bundle states the attacker must be authenticated. It does not provide exploit details, proof of active exploitation, or inclusion in CISA KEV. The CVSS vector lists exploit maturity as unproven, so active exploitation should not be assumed from these sources.

Researcher notes

The bundle does not name a vulnerable endpoint, request path, or fixed version. Validation should stay within authorized testing and focus on version confirmation, deployment reachability, authentication requirements, and server egress paths. Do not infer unauthenticated impact from this record.

Mitigation direction

  • Review IBM advisory 6597513 and X-Force 198931 for official remediation.
  • Apply IBM-provided fixes or supported upgrades for affected Jazz Team Server versions.
  • Restrict Jazz Team Server access to trusted users and networks.
  • Limit server egress to only required internal and external destinations.
  • Monitor for unusual server-initiated requests from Jazz Team Server hosts.

Validation and detection

  • Inventory Jazz Team Server deployments and confirm exact versions.
  • Identify whether affected instances are internet-facing or broadly reachable.
  • Review authentication groups with access to the affected server.
  • Check network controls limiting outbound requests from the server.
  • Confirm IBM remediation has been applied or a vendor-supported upgrade is planned.
